Mister Neutron
 

Biography

In 1817, Eli Whitney, inventor of the cotton gin, boldly stated that great things always come in threes.

In 1998, Whitney's baffling non sequitur was finally proven correct when Mister Neutron, a surf/instrumental/garage trio from New Jersey, burst onto the gimpy rock 'n' roll scene. They packed a wallop, offering three times the talent, displaying times the creativity, and consuming three times the legal limit of cotton and gin.

Mister Neutron is Damian Fanelli (guitarist and music writer – check out his Slacktone feature in the February 2008 issue of Vintage Guitar magazine), Tony Fanelli (bassist and lover of fine things) and Drew Paradine (drummer and champion mouser).

When the members of Mister Neutron aren't plotting and scheming a host of ill-conceived plans in their mountaintop shang-ri-la, they are thrilling audiences across the land with their creative, original modern-surf melodies, their lightning-fast playing and their subtlety and tightness, the result of having played together in various projects since 1984.
